We loved our food blogger five-course tasting at Davio’s, and were delighted to be invited for brunch. Similar to our previous dining experience, our meal started with a basket of warm focaccia bread.
![Focaccia_Davio's_Atlanta](https://prettysouthern.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/21924153229_76639ae754_z.jpg)
We also noshed on the veggie frittata with brunch potatoes.
![frittata_brunch_davios](https://prettysouthern.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/22111169615_42e41bf455_z.jpg)
After sampling the delicious scallops the first time, it was lovely to see they were available for brunch, too! Personally, I love scallops at any time of the day.
![Scallops Davio's Atlanta](https://prettysouthern.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/21488396184_1c7713c6f8_z.jpg)
As Davio’s calls itself a Northern Italian Steakhouse, of course, the steak & eggs had to be top notch.
![Steak_Eggs_Davio's_Atlanta_brunch](https://prettysouthern.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/21488384134_e70a5eea48_z.jpg)
The classic spaghetti bolognese is also available during brunch
![spaghetto_bolognese_davios_atlanta](https://prettysouthern.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/22084936216_667bcc01ec_z.jpg)
For dessert, we sampled several options.
![dessert_davios_atlanta](https://prettysouthern.com/wp-content/uploads/2016/05/21924125649_fbab09a6e0_z.jpg)
My favorite dessert at Davio’s was the zeppole, or Italian donuts.
